Power shutdown announced
Srinagar: According to the Chief Engineer, KPDCL that in view of shifting of poles in the premises of District Jail Anantnag, the power supply from Jail Tap line of 33 KV Gopalpora Pahalgam line to receiving station Gopalpora shall remain affected on August 20 from 9:00Am to 3:00Pm. JK cloudburst: Anxious relatives cling to hope as search for missing enters third day
Jammu: Two days after a devastating cloudburst struck Chisoti village in Kishtwar district, anxious relatives of the missing are clinging to fading hope. With rescue operations continuing on the third day, the grief-stricken relatives said they are hoping against hope, as every passing hour dims the chances of the victims’ survival.
